Former Southampton defender Vegard Forren has dubbed England captain Wayne Rooney "chubby" and insisted he is looking forward to locking horns with the striker.

Forren's Norway meet England in a friendly at Wembley on Wednesday night and the occasion will be an opportunity for the defender to showcase his talents after a short and anonymous spell in the Premier League at Southampton.



The defender joined Southampton in January last year, but could not manage a single first team appearance for the Saints and returned to former club Molde shortly afterwards.

"Rooney looks a bit chubby", Forren told Norwegian broadcaster TV2.

 


"They're obviously good players, and many of them are in good form already after three games in the Premier League but we're looking forward to it", he added.

"It's almost a bit scary but it's in games like this and experiences like this you want to be able to contribute so I'm looking forward to it."

And the 26-year-old feels Norway are good enough to make an impact against England.

"We know we're a good team so there's no reason for us to walk around thinking we can't stop them."

Forren has won eleven caps for Norway at international level since making his debut for the Scandinavian country in 2012.
